Procedures requiring your personal attendance
Certain procedures require, under applicable regulations, the Client's personal attendance and cannot be carried out by a third party, even with a power of attorney: notably the EU citizen registration certificate, the TIE, digital certificate accreditation and bank signature. In these cases the Provider prepares the file, secures the appointment and accompanies the Client, but cannot stand in for them. This limitation is disclosed before any order and cannot give rise to a claim.

6. Right of withdrawal
To exercise this right, simply inform us of your decision by an unambiguous statement sent to info@starallianceconsult.com. Refunds are made within 14 days of receiving your request, using the same payment method.
Starting before the deadline
If you want the service to begin before the 14-day period expires (common, as procedures are often urgent), you must expressly request it. In that case you keep your right of withdrawal, but if you exercise it after work has started you must pay an amount proportionate to the service already provided; and if the service has been fully performed at your express request before the deadline, you lose the right of withdrawal (art. 103.a of Royal Legislative Decree 1/2007), as you will be informed at the time of the request.
